RE: sheep skin rug cleaning

I throw mine in the washer with a special detergent. I also have a sheepskin saddlepad which gets really dirty, same thing. For drying I put mine on these laundry-stands. They come out absolutely beautiful. You can put 1/2 cup of vinegar in the last rinse, that softens the leather a bit.
